Sure if someone runs at you at this level of the game then they are going to tackle them. If not, they are really completely in the wrong level of the sport. That is not what I mean by poor defence. What I mean by poor defence is where players have "miss reads" in defence or a poorly position to effect any kind of tackles. This causes alot of distress for the players inside and outside them. These players are generally the cause of alot of breaks made but very rarely will they have a miss tackle recorded against them as they havent come within cooee of the player to lay a hand on them to even miss them. This is what Petersen's big weakness is at the moment and where a quality centre is going to cause him alot of problems. If you get a chance to have a look at the Bulldogs game you will understand that Petersen is a player that at this stage has plenty of miss reads and is poorly positioned. You 'edge' defenders (generally W/C/L on one side and W/C/FE on the other) positionally are probably the most important players in the defensive line.
I do not have an issue with Petersen or anyone in the Parramatta Club of making a tackle if someone, Tallis or anyone, runs straight at them. It's easy to learn how to tackle someone if they run straight at you!!! Alot harder if there is a 4 on 3 or even 3 on 3 or 3 on 2 situation outwide to make the right decision.
